Le risposte dallo strumento al controller vengono inviate come <
RESPONSE MESSAGES
> (messaggi
di risposta). Un <
RESPONSE MESSAGE
> è composto da una <
RESPONSE MESSAGE UNIT
> (unità di
messaggio di risposta) seguita da un <
RESPONSE MESSAGE TERMINATOR
> (codice finale
messaggio di risposta).
Il <
RESPONSE MESSAGE TERMINATOR
> è il carattere di new line con il messaggio
END NL^END.
Ciascuna domanda genera un particolare <RESPONSE MESSAGE>, elencato unitamente al
comando nell’elenco dei comandi remoti.
<
WHITE SPACE
> viene ignorato eccetto quando si trova negli identificatori di comando,
ovvero ‘*C LS’ non equivale a ‘*CLS’.
<
WHITE SPACE
> è definito come i codici di carattere da 00H a 20H incluso ad eccezione del
carattere NL (0AH).
Il bit alto di tutti i caratteri viene ignorato.
I comandi non fanno distinzione fra lettere maiuscole e minuscole.
Elenco dei Comandi
In questa sezione sono elencati tutti i comandi e le richieste adottati in questa famiglia di strumenti.
Per mantenere la compatibilità dei comandi all'interno della famiglia XEL e con gli altri alimentatori
programmabili, i comandi specifici dell'uscita richiedono sempre il numero dell'uscita da includere
nel comando, anche se questi strumenti hanno una sola uscita, ad esempio V1 120 per impostare
l'uscita su 120 V. I pochi comandi applicabili agli strumenti a doppia uscita nella famiglia XEL sono
elencati per ragioni di completezza ma saranno ignorati in questo strumento.
Si noti che non ci sono parametri dipendenti, parametri accoppiati, comandi sovrapposti, elementi di
dati di programmazione espressioni o titoli dei programmi comandi composti; ciascun comando
viene eseguito completamente prima di avviare comando seguente. Tutti i comandi sono progressivi
e il messaggio operazione completa viene generato sempre, subito dopo l’esecuzione.
Si utilizza la seguente nomenclatura:
<rmt>
<RESPONSE MESSAGE TERMINATOR>
<nrf>
Numero in un qualsiasi formato. Per esempio, per il numero 12 viene ammesso
“12”, “12·00”, “1·2 e1” e “120 e-1”. Qualsiasi numero, quando ricevuto, viene portato
alla precisione richiesta, conforme all’utilizzo richiesto, e arrotondato per ottenere il
valore del comando.
Il numero 12 può essere espresso come 12, 12·00, 1·2 e1 e 120 e-1. I numeri, una
volta ricevuti, vengono trasformati con la precisione richiesta in funzione della
destinazione d'uso e successivamente arrotondati per ricavare il valore del
comando.
<nr1>
Numero senza parte frazionale, ovvero numero intero.
<nr2>
Numero espresso con punto decimale fisso, ad esempio 11·52, 0·78 ecc.
<n>
Il numero dell’uscita (1 o 2) o il registro di stato associato al quale il comando fa
riferimento. Negli alimentatori a doppia uscita, ‘1’ è il Master (uscita di destra) e ‘2’ è
lo Slave (uscita a sinistra). Negli alimentatori a uscita singola, <n> è sempre 1.
I comandi che iniziano con * sono implementati come specificato in IEEE Std 488.2 come Comandi
comuni. Funzionano tutti correttamente con altre interfacce, tuttavia alcuni di essi potrebbero essere
di scarsa utilità.
135
Содержание XEL 120
Страница 2: ......
Страница 3: ......
Страница 4: ......
Страница 34: ...Status Model 30...
Страница 100: ...Status Modell 96...
Страница 136: ...Modello di stato 132...
Страница 171: ...Modelo de estado 167...